The Masjid-e-Madina is a contemporary and spiritually significant landmark in the Sakthi Nagar area of Chengalpattu. Situated within the VVS Complex on Melamaiyur Road, it serves as a central congregational hub for the residential communities of Sakthi Nagar and Alagesan Nagar, as well as the commercial establishments along the Melamaiyur corridor. Historical and Religious Significance A Sanctuary of Devotion: Named after the holy city of Madina, the mosque reflects the community's dedication to the values of tranquillity, hospitality, and the preservation of the Prophetic tradition. Its location within a commercial complex allows it to serve as a vital spiritual retreat for both residents and local business professionals. Establishment: The Masjid-e-Madina was formally established in 2014. Since its founding, it has played an essential role in the social and religious integration of the Melamaiyur residential extensions, providing a structured space for daily worship as the area underwent rapid development. Sunni Tradition: Following the Ahlus Sunnat Wal Jama'at (Sunni) tradition, the mosque is a primary venue for the five daily prayers (Salah). The weekly Friday Jumu'ah sermons are a major focal point, delivered in Tamil, focusing on moral ethics, social unity, and the importance of maintaining spiritual integrity in a busy urban and commercial environment. Educational Role: The mosque administration manages an active Madrasa, providing foundational Quranic studies and moral instruction to the children of Sakthi Nagar. It also serves as a hub for local philanthropic efforts, coordinating charitable support for the underprivileged in the surrounding residential layouts. Ramadan Atmosphere: During the holy month of Ramadan, the mosque is a centre for vibrant communal activity, hosting nightly Taraweeh prayers and organising community Iftar (fast-breaking) meals that foster a strong sense of neighbourhood brotherhood.
